Sample real estate team structure

A typical real estate team structure consists of several key roles:

Band leader

Acting as captain, the team leader charts the course and steers the ship through the difficulties presented by the actual estate market. The team leader motivates and guides the group towards success by combining industry knowledge and leadership skills.

Sales agents

As the general public face of the team, these frontline employees interact directly with customers to streamline transactions. Buyers’ agents and selling agents are examples of specializations that ensure clients receive individualized attention based on their needs.

Marketing and promoting

Within the age of digital technology, marketing is important for attracting customers and presenting properties. Marketing staff is liable for creating effective campaigns and reaching potential buyers and sellers through various channels.

Administrative support

A dedicated administration team that makes sure the whole lot runs well is the lifeblood of any successful team. Due to administrative support, the whole lot runs easily, from planning to document handling.

Transaction coordinator

A key member of the team, the coordinator, is liable for all features of the transaction, from concluding the contract to closing it. Effectiveness and customer satisfaction are guaranteed by organizational skills and a spotlight to detail.

Technology and support staff

Technology is important to optimize customer experiences and reduce procedures in an increasingly digital economy. By keeping your team informed about technology changes, your IT support staff maximizes productivity and efficiency.

Training and development

The important thing to success in the actual estate industry is continuous education. To maintain team members up to this point with industry trends and best practices, the team employs a dedicated training coordinator or mentor to coordinate continuing education sessions.

Challenges and solutions

Despite its many advantages, constructing and maintaining an efficient real estate team structure comes with challenges.

Communication breakdowns

Efficient cooperation of each real estate team depends upon effective communication. Nonetheless, many causes, including misreading messages, conflicting goals, or insufficient communication capabilities, can result in communication disruptions.

Real estate teams can employ tactics that include frequent team meetings, using communication tools to receive ongoing updates, and creating clear guidelines for information sharing to beat this difficulty. Teams can improve collaboration, reduce misunderstandings, and ensure goal alignment by cultivating open lines of communication.

Resource constraints

Real estate teams often face resource constraints, comparable to tight budgets, staff shortages, or time constraints. These limitations can prevent you from increasing your productivity and achieving your corporate goals. Teams can take proactive steps to work around resource constraints.

These include using technology to automate repetitive operations, outsourcing non-core activities to freelancers or third-party vendors, and prioritizing tasks based on impact and urgency. Furthermore, encouraging a culture of innovation and resourcefulness inside your team can encourage original pondering to beat resource constraints and achieve results.

Resistance to vary

Real estate teams attempting to adapt to recent technologies, market trends and operational procedures may find it difficult to beat resistance to vary in a rapidly changing sector. Fear of the unknown, inertia, or the assumption that current workflows are in danger could cause resistance to vary.

To beat this difficulty, team leaders should actively involve their members within the change management procedure by asking for his or her opinions, listening to their concerns, and emphasizing the benefits of implementing the change. Reducing resistance and promoting a culture of adaptation inside your team might be achieved by providing appropriate training and assistance in managing change, recognizing achievements and demonstrating measurable results.

Real estate teams can overcome obstacles, improve operational efficiency, and ensure long-term success in a competitive marketplace by proactively addressing these issues and implementing solutions comparable to encouraging open communication, optimizing resources, and embracing change.
